Balance Techniques Explained
To improve balance, several exercises can be implemented daily for individuals diagnosed with Parkinson’s. These techniques primarily focus on strengthening leg muscles and enhancing core stability. Some effective exercises include the use of a balance board, single-leg stands, and tai chi, which also promote mental coordination. For instance, practicing standing on one leg not only builds strength but also challenges stability, encouraging neural adaptations. Additionally, practitioners should observe proper form to minimize injury risks during exercises. Engaging in low-impact activities such as yoga can also aid in increasing flexibility while improving balance. Patients might find that using props, such as chairs for support, can enhance their confidence when attempting more complex movements. Group classes are beneficial for motivation and can foster a supportive environment that encourages peer accountability. Gradually increasing the difficulty of exercises as stability improves can provide ongoing challenges and help prevent plateaus in progress. Safety Precautions for Balance Training
Ensuring safety during balance training for Parkinson’s patients is of utmost importance. Caregivers and participants should be aware of several precautions to mitigate any potential risks associated with these exercises. Firstly, it is vital to assess the environment in which exercises will occur; ensuring that spaces are free from obstacles will help prevent falls. Utilizing proper footwear with good grip is also essential for maintaining stability during movements. Before beginning any exercise, participants should warm up to enhance blood flow and prepare muscles for activity. Having a buddy system, where participants partner with someone else during exercises, can provide an additional safety measure, ensuring assistance is readily available if needed. Lastly, always consult with healthcare professionals before starting any new exercise programs, as they can provide personalized guidelines and recommendations based on individual health status. Keeping a first aid kit nearby is also a wise precaution. Limiting the duration of exercise sessions initially may prevent fatigue-related injuries. Together these measures create a framework for safe practice, allowing individuals with Parkinson’s Disease the confidence to engage in balance training effectively.

Complementary Activities to Enhance Balance
Besides structured balance exercises, integrating complementary activities can support overall balance and coordination improvements. Activities such as dancing, gardening, or even walking in varied terrains can provide natural balance challenges. Many find joy in movement-based activities that double as recreational engagement, fostering a sense of satisfaction while enhancing physical aims. Swimming is another low-impact exercise that encourages full-body movement, improving coordination and strength. Additionally, it offers buoyancy, which can provide a safe space to practice mobility without fear of falling. Group activities that involve rhythm, such as dance classes, foster both social interaction and physical benefits. Moreover, building core strength through Pilates or strength training can significantly enhance stability and overall control. Engaging in sports or martial arts, under professional supervision, can also introduce balance challenges in fun and competitive environments.
